

In other words, the old virtual keyboard is not hidden followed by showing the new virtual keyboard. When switching virtual keyboards, the Hidden event does not fire.A hidden virtual keyboard has no height or width nor does it have a meaningful position. However, aside from the Visible parameter (V) correctly having a value of False, the rest of the parameters are incorrect. property ReturnKeyType: TReturnKeyType read FReturnKeyType write. Some Button does not require a virtual keyboad and so the FormVirtualKeyboardHidden event is fired resulting in the last entry in the memo box.

The final Focused moves from the last input field to the Some Button.
#Virtualkeyboard returnkeytype firemonkey code
Ryzen 9 5950x: One Billion Lines Of Delphi Code Compiled In 5 Minutes On 16 Cores.
#Virtualkeyboard returnkeytype firemonkey android
FireMonkey is designed for teams building multi-device, true native apps for Windows, OS X, Android and iOS, and getting them to app stores and enterprises fast. FireMonkey 10.4.2 Features Updated iOS 14, Android 11, And macOS 11 Support Plus Hundreds Of Fixes. The FireMonkey® framework is the multi-device, true native app development and runtime platform behind RAD Studio, Delphi and C++Builder. Other virtual keyboards remain fixed at the bottom of the screen. Android Appmethod Component Delphi Demo Firemonkey IOS OSX Windows. The NumberPad virtual keyboard is different (on this device and Android version) in that it has a grab handle enabling the user to move it about the form. This anomaly is not reliably reproduced but seems to occur when the KeyboardType is specified as NumberPad. No virtual keyboard has a height of 5 it's much to small.

